I found a minor bug though in this driver.
![Big Grin :D :D](https://tpucdn.com/forums/data/assets/smilies/biggrin-v1.gif)
I use Wattman profiles to switch between OC profiles on the fly.
I was not able to load the profiles saved with previous driver version.
![Wtf :wtf: :wtf:](https://tpucdn.com/forums/data/assets/smilies/wtf-v1.gif)
Then I tried to create new profile and that also gave same error saying:
Unable to load settings; the requested Radeon Wattmann Settings configuration file is not compatible for your current graphics device.
Afterwards I found the reason. The new driver does not like
% symbol in the file name.
Never had this issue on any of the previous drivers since owning different RDNA2 cards.
For example this does not work anymore:
2750MHz_1175mV_15
%_power_limit.xml
But this works:
![Stick Out Tongue :p :p](https://tpucdn.com/forums/data/assets/smilies/tongue-v1.gif)
2750MHz_1175mV_15_power_limit.xml
I have been using such names since December on different driver versions.
I wanted to report it here in case somebody else has same issue and wondering what is going on.
